Chapter

Potential of Psychedelics in Treating Psychiatric Disorders
listen on Spotify
10:31 - 16:31 (06:00)

Research in the field is showing the potential of psychedelics in treating psychiatric disorders with trials replicating results from previous research in the 1950s to 1970s. The effectiveness of antidepressants is also questioned, with their commercials not accurately depicting their effects.

Clips
Trials have shown that there is huge potential of psychedelics in treating psychiatric disorders, including smoking addiction, with a success rate of up to 67% at one year after the quit date, compared to nicotine replacement's success rate of 10-25% and the best medication (Vareniclin) at only 35% after six months.
